  • Abstract
    Distributed systems with shared memory and more than one consistency model for shared data are often restricted in use or inflexible for programmers. This paper describes details of our transactional distributed memory system, that provides several consistency models for shared memory. To this end Rainbow OS implements so-called split objects guaranteeing the integrity of heap structures and providing several consistency models for data.
